propensityToDisrupt for calculating the propensity of disrupt for game vector v, an allocation x and a specified coalition S
1 | propensityToDisrupt(v, x, S)
|
v |
Numeric vector of length 2^n - 1 representing the values of the coalitions of a TU game with n players |
x |
numeric vector containing allocations for each player |
S |
numeric vector with coalition of players |
propensity to disrupt as numerical value
